The HR Generalist supports manufacturing operations in Aurora Ohio by providing comprehensive human resources services. This role partners closely with management and employees to foster a positive workplace culture ensure compliance with employment laws and drive initiatives that support organizational goals. The HR Generalist is responsible for implementing company HR programs and initiatives employee relations performance management and HR administration playing a key role in supporting both hourly and salaried staff within a fast-paced production environment.
Recruitment & Onboarding: Track all hiring needs for the business in coordination with the Talent Acquisition team. May participate in candidate screening interviewing and onboarding of new hires.
Employee Relations: Serve as a trusted resource for employees and supervisors addressing workplace concerns conducting investigations and facilitating conflict resolution.
Performance & Talent Management: Support managers in administering performance reviews goal setting and development plans. Assist in identifying training needs and organizing learning opportunities.
HR Policy Administration: Ensure consistent application of company policies and procedures. Maintain compliance with federal state and local employment laws including OSHA FMLA ADA and EEO regulations.
Payroll & Benefits Administration: Assist with payroll processing benefits enrollment and responding to employee inquiries regarding compensation and benefits.
Workforce Reporting & Analytics: Prepare HR reports and metrics for management including turnover attendance and workforce demographics.
Health Safety & Wellness: Support workplace safety initiatives and assist with workers compensation claims and return-to-work programs.
Continuous Improvement: Participate in HR and cross-functional projects to improve processes and enhance employee engagement.
